No, there is no direct train from Wilton to New Rochelle. However, there are services departing from Wilton and arriving at New Rochelle via South Norwalk and Stamford.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 1h 49m.
The distance between Wilton and New Rochelle is 32 miles. The road distance is 31.9 miles.
